Clean racks every 1–2 months for best hygiene.

Dry completely before placing them back to avoid rust.

Store oven or grill racks vertically if not in use, to save space.

FAQ:

Q: Can I use this method on chrome or non-metal racks?
A: It’s best for stainless steel or cast-iron racks. For chrome, skip vinegar and only use mild soap and water.

Q: Is it safe to use in my bathtub?
A: Yes, just be sure to protect the tub with towels and rinse thoroughly afterward to avoid residue or staining.
